Victims of a drone attack by the Armed Forces of Ukraine (AFU) on an apartment building in Krasnogorsk were crushed by stones from a destroyed apartment, but they were rescued. On October 24, Izvestia was told about this by one of the residents of the house, Ivan Moskalev, who helped provide assistance to injured people and pull them out from under the rubble.

"There were an adult husband and wife there. We started to pull them out. <...> The wall completely collapsed on them. Thank God they were alive," he said.

The man stressed that the victims were conscious. At the same time, the woman had a head injury.

According to Moskalev, at first the drone was heard, and then the explosion itself occurred. After that, he went to help lift the stones of the collapsed wall. It is noted that as a result of the incident, fragments of broken glass and building debris are visible near the house.

The man added that two apartments were damaged by the explosion. In one, people received only scratches, and in the second, the wall had already collapsed.

The explosion in the house became known earlier that day. It is specified that the incident occurred on Cosmonauts Boulevard.

Later, the governor of the Moscow Region, Andrei Vorobyov, reported that four adults and one minor were injured in an attack by an unmanned aerial vehicle (UAV) on an apartment building in Krasnogorsk. According to him, three adult victims were taken to Krasnogorsk City Hospital No. 1 with traumatic brain injuries, fractures and shrapnel wounds.
